Our Federated Search System for Distributed Content provides a unified search experience across multiple databases, cloud platforms, and internal systems without duplicating data. We implement middleware-based federated search engines using technologies like Apache Solr, ElasticSearch, SearchStax, or custom GraphQL resolvers that query various backends (SQL, NoSQL, SharePoint, CMSs, file systems, APIs) in parallel. The results are merged, ranked, and displayed with consistent formatting. Optional features include source prioritization, result deduplication, source filters, real-time indexing, and audit logging. User-based access control ensures secure, compliant visibility of content. Caching strategies, async search queues, and real-time connectors (e.g., via Kafka or webhooks) optimize speed and freshness.
